  1. “Plaintiff’s position is that the sale of the corporation’s assets as decided upon at the special stockholder’s meeting, above described, would cause an equitable conversion and sale of his stock, thereby arbitrarily converting it into money and preventing him from selling his stock or purchasing defendants’ stock under the terms and provisions of the above-quoted article. ... .... We think it is plain from the wording of Article X that its provisions do not contemplate nor apply to a sale of the entire corporation or its assets, and that, by its own terms, it is confined to the exchange of stock between stockholders. ... As it is thus our view that Article X does not apply to a sale of the corporation’s assets, it follows that said article affords plaintiff no basis for an injunction against said sale.”
